This role will lead functional safety development for innovative solutions at board / module level including embedded software and integrated circuits, in industrial application such as motor control and servo drives, robotics and autonomous industrial systems.
You will own and drive the creation of functional safety work products—including safety concepts and architectures, FMEDA and quantitative safety analyses, safety manuals, requirements and test strategies, as well as software test libraries and safety mechanisms.
The ability to employ systems thinking and collaborate with system architects, IC designers, software teams, and application experts to ensure end-to-end functional safety compliance is important, as is the ability to present functional safety concepts to our customers.
